
Two Greater Danbury Fire Companies Fight Wild Car Fire, Thankfully No Injuries
It's amazing there were no injuries in this nasty car fire.
Danbury's Engine 25 came upon a fully involved car fire in front of Taormina Restaurant on Ball Pond Road (Route 39) in New Fairfield. New Fairfield's Ball Pond Fire Dept. also assisted in dousing out the fire.
The Danbury Fire Dept. reported that the driver of the car escaped without any injuries but the Department of Energy and Environmental Protection (DEEP) had to be called to the scene because of the fluids expelled by the vehicle and the runoff from extinguishing the fire. Danbury's Fire Marshall is currently investigating the cause of the blaze.
